🏠 Types of Real Estate Investments for Beginners

1. Residential Properties

Residential properties are ideal for first-time investors due to predictable demand and rental income. Key options include:

Single-Family Homes: Easier to manage and sell; suitable for long-term rental income.

Multi-Family Units: Higher cash flow potential but require more management.

2. Commercial Properties

Though these investments often require higher capital, they can generate stable, long-term leases and premium returns.

3. Real Estate Investment Trusts (REITs)

For those new to investing or preferring not to handle physical properties, REITs provide a way to access real estate returns without the direct management responsibilities. Publicly traded REITs allow investors to buy shares of large-scale real estate projects.

💡 Tips for High ROI in 2025

1. Research the Market Thoroughly

Identify high-growth areas, upcoming urban developments, and infrastructure projects that may drive property appreciation.

2. Focus on Cash Flow

Positive cash flow properties reduce financial stress and improve long-term returns.

3. Leverage Financing Wisely

Use mortgages or financing options to maximize investment potential.

Avoid over-leveraging, as high debt can increase risk, especially in fluctuating markets.

4. Consider Property Renovation or Value-Add Opportunities

Upgrading properties can increase rental income and resale value.

Focus on improvements that provide the highest ROI, such as modern kitchens, bathrooms, or energy-efficient upgrades.

5. Diversify Your Portfolio

Avoid putting all capital into a single property type or location.

A diversified portfolio across residential, commercial, and REITs can reduce risk and stabilize returns.

⚠️ Common Pitfalls to Avoid

Overpaying for Properties: Conduct a comparative market analysis to avoid overpriced investments.

Ignoring Maintenance Costs: Unexpected repairs can significantly reduce ROI.

Poor Tenant Selection: Unreliable tenants can lead to vacancies or property damage.

Neglecting Legal Compliance: Ensure all permits, zoning laws, and insurance requirements are met.

📊 Tools and Resources for Beginners

Online Listings and Market Reports: Websites like Zillow, Realtor.com, or local property portals provide market insights.

Property Management Software: Helps track rent collection, maintenance, and tenant communications.

Financial Calculators: Tools to analyze cash flow, ROI, and mortgage scenarios.
